cream of the crop vs flea's eyebrows

cream of the crop

noun
  • The best or most desirable among some selection. 

flea's eyebrows

noun
  • Synonym of cat's whiskers 

How often have the words cream of the crop and flea's eyebrows occurred in a corpus of books? (source: Google Ngram Viewer )